Abstract EN

We investigate the oscillatory behavior of solutions of the mth order half-linear functional difference equations with damping term of the form Δ[pnQ(Δm-1yn)]+qnQ(Δm-1yn)+rnQ(yτn)=0, n≥n0, where m is even and Q(s)=sα-2s, α>1 is a fixed real number.

Our main results are obtained via employing the generalized Riccati transformation.

We provide two examples to illustrate the effectiveness of the proposed results.
